Output 114986584d2101371b65af19e532a018160a78aa74f31a06efac8044d3c32165:0

value
605760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 35619909f65ef9adb40cb94a38fe67c83193a1f2 OP_EQUALVERIFY OP_CHECKSIG
address
15sFjP8kJ6mUREhpMSsomeq32SrmqjeMjo
transaction
114986584d2101371b65af19e532a018160a78aa74f31a06efac8044d3c32165
spent
true